I've seen something similar to this before. It happened when I didn't use the "-J" option on mkisofs. Usually when I want to burn a cd of a directory, I just do: mkisofs -r -J /path/to/where/data/is | cdrecord -v dev=0,0,0 speed=4 - -- Stephen On Sunday 27 May 2001 10:24 am, rob wrote: > M
